
Yixing Traditional Covered Bridge Lighting Project
Located in Yixing, Jiangsu Province—a region famous for its scenic rivers and rich cultural heritage—this architectural lighting project features a grand traditional Chinese covered pavilion bridge spanning across a natural waterway.
The objective of the project was to transform the wooden and concrete bridge into a breathtaking nighttime landmark while respecting its traditional aesthetic, protecting the structure from riverbank moisture, and ensuring long-term operational durability.
Illuminating heritage-style bridges situated above active water bodies presents unique optical and technical hurdles:
Bridges spanning natural rivers are continuously exposed to high moisture, water mist, and seasonal fog. Standard outdoor luminaires risk water ingress, internal condensation, and premature LED degradation.
Traditional Chinese pavilion architecture features multi-layered curved eaves (Feiyan) and intricate tile contours. Using rigid, heavy fixtures often disrupts the daytime aesthetics of historic-style buildings.
Direct unshielded light sources can create harsh glare for pedestrians walking inside the covered corridor and cause uncontrolled light spill over the river surface, disrupting local wildlife and aquatic eco-systems.
To address these challenges, Always Lighting engineered a multi-layered, low-glare, and high-protection illumination system tailored specifically to the structural layout of the Yixing Covered Bridge:
Custom Dot Matrix & Linear Profiling: High-brightness, wide-beam LED Pixel Point Lights (2700K–3000K Warm Gold) were mounted along the roof contours and ridge tiles. This highlights the iconic silhouette of the pavilions against the dark night sky without altering the daytime facade.
Linear Eaves Washing: Compact IP67 LED wall washers provide uniform golden illumination along the underside of the tiled eaves, creating a layered, glowing lantern effect.
Anti-Glare Linear Lights: Integrated low-glare white LED linear channels along the handrails define the bridge deck line, guiding evening visitors safely across the water.
IP68 Cyan/Blue Pier Uplighting: To create a striking contrast with the warm golden roof, powerful IP68 waterproof LED floodlights in cool blue/cyan were installed at the base of the concrete piers. The light washes up the pillars and reflects beautifully on the river surface, giving the impression that the bridge floats gracefully on water.
| Zone / Feature | Lighting Fixture Type | CCT / Color | Beam Angle | Protection Rating | Key Feature |
| Roof Eaves & Ridges | Architectural LED Pixel Point Light | 2700K Warm Gold | 120° Wide Angle | IP67 | UV-Resistant Housing, Daylight Stealth Design |
| Pavilion Roof Underside | Compact Architectural Wall Washer | 3000K Warm White | 15° × 45° Oval | IP66 | Uniform Vertical Wash, Anti-Glare Louvers |
| Bridge Deck Guardrails | Slim Outdoor Linear LED Profile | 4000K Neutral White | 90° Diffused | IP67 | Seamless Continuous Glow, Safety Pathway Lighting |
